Hot Honey Chicken Bowl


  • Author: admin
  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Diet: Gluten-Free

Description

A delicious and satisfying meal featuring tender chicken, sweet and spicy hot honey, and fresh vegetables, perfect for busy nights.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
  • 1/2 cup hot honey
  • 4 cloves fresh garlic, minced
  • 2 tbsp ol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• 2 cups cooked rice or quinoa
  • 2 cups mixed vegetables (bell peppers, broccoli, snap peas)
  • 1/4 cup low-sodium soy sauce
  • 2 tbsp fresh lime juice

Instructions

  1. Gather ingredients and chop vegetables.
  2. Pat chicken dry and season with salt and pepper.
  3.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Sear chicken for 5-6 minutes on each side until golden brown and cooked through.
  4. In a small bowl, mix hot honey with soy sauce and lime juice. Add this mixture to the pan.
  5. Toss in vegetables during the last few minutes of cooking until they are tender yet crisp.
  6. Serve chicken over rice or quinoa, and drizzle with extra sauce.

Notes

Make sure not to overcrowd the skillet when searing the chicken; this ensures even cooking. You can customize the recipe with different proteins or grains.
